4.1 Criminal Justice System Process | ICCS Crimes Levels 02 & 03
4.1.2.2 Persons prosecuted for: Rape (ICCS 03011)
Total number of alleged offenders against whom prosecution for Rapecommenced in the reporting year. Persons may be prosecuted by the public prosecutor or the law enforcement agency responsible for prosecution. All persons for which prosecution starts should be counted, irrespective of the case-ending decision.

[Source: Data are provided by Member States through the United Nations Survey on Crime Trends and Operations of Criminal Justice Systems (UN-CTS).]
